Ingredients

  • 1 small red onion, thinly sliced
  • 1 skinned salmon fillet (about 2 pounds)
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 medium navel orange, thinly sliced
  • 1 cup pomegranate seeds
  • 2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on minced fresh dill

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°. Place a 28x18-in. piece of heavy-duty foil in a 15x10x1-in. baking pan. Place onion slices in a single layer on foil. Top with salmon; sprinkle with salt. Arrange orange slices over top. Sprinkle with pomegranate seeds; drizzle with oil. Top with a second piece of foil. Bring edges of foil together on all sides and crimp to seal, forming a large packet.
  2. Bake until fish just begins to flake easily with a fork, 25-30 minutes. Be careful of escaping steam when opening packet. Remove to a serving platter; sprinkle with dill.
